Overall the first one is the best of the bunch. The story and music are awesome and even some of the visuals are better (the half-skull face in T1 looks better than it did in T2 and T3. T2 being the worst since the eye doesn't move at all and T3 being second, but looking just a bit off being CG instead of "solid." The puppet head with the moving eye in the first worked the best.).
The first one also had some pretty sweet action scenes and the Terminator is much more menacing then "Austin" or "Hastings." The Terminator kills more people in the police station then the T1000 or T-X combined. And there is something to be said for holding an SPAS-12 shotgun in one hand and an AR-18 in the other hand and shooting the crap out of everything you see.
That said, Terminator 2 is a much better feel-good, awesome action film. You've got the one-handed lever-action reload, you've got powerful scenes of the Terminator blasting the T1000 with the shotgun, you've got the bit where he jumps on the Semi-Truck with the Colt Commando, empties an entire magazine into the T1000, commandeers the truck and flips it over. You've got the M79 grenade launcher and the M134 minigun (though Jesse Ventura used it to greater effect in Predator).
T2 also pioneered CG technology making it a landmark in filmmaking. The story was still competent, though admittingly it was just a rehash of the first one with some extra side stories.
T3 did nothing new except add the newest computer effects to the Terminator universe to give us (in some respects) more believable visuals and better fight scenes. Now with CG the Terminators can literally just tear each other apart with anything. The hand fights in T3 are better choreographed then in T2, but the emotional impact isn't as great because it's "been there done that." It's also hard to believe that Kristanna (while still tall and in decent shape) can be tossing Arnold around further then he can her.
The minigun scene in T3 was worse then in T2 and looked CG to me.
The ending was pretty cool, but made little sense. Between the time that Connor and Brewster leave the base, the Terminator somehow loses all the skin on the left side of his body. This, by the way is awesome to be honest. Not even the advanced effects in T2 could accomplish a complete mechanic arm and leg that Arnold walks with as well as an opening chest plate and what not. The only problem with this scene is we do not get any good detailed full body shots of the totally messed up Terminator. We get some good head and upper torso shots, but I want to see that mangled body in detail.
Bottom line: I like the movies in the order they were released, but they are all decent because, seeing Arnold with his skin ripped off revealing a mechanism beneath while shooting the crap out of stuff is awesome no matter how you slice it.
